Bio

Dr Yam has special interests in restoring and improving function in paralysed or weak upper limb (nerve injuries, brachial plexus injury, Erb’s palsy, birth or obstetric brachial plexus injury, tetraplegia, cerebral palsy, stroke, etc), tendon transfers, nerve transfers, minimally invasive (endoscopic) treatment of nerve compression syndromes (carpal tunnel, cubital tunnel) and, hand injuries and infections.

Dr. Yam obtained his medical degree and masters from universities in Australia and Singapore. He trained in hand surgery in Singapore and the UK, specializing in peripheral nerve and brachial plexus surgery. He also trained in cerebral palsy, tetraplegia and brachial plexus reconstruction internationally. During his tenure at Singapore General Hospital, Dr Yam received several awards for quality and teaching.

He has published over 30 scientific articles and research projects in international journals and textbooks. Dr Yam has been invited to speak internationally on hand surgery and brachial plexus topics. He also regularly contributes to the largest online community of hand surgeons.
